教育在线直播平台如何实现个性化推荐?
随着互联网技术的不断发展,在线教育逐渐成为人们获取知识的重要途径。教育在线直播平台凭借其便捷性、互动性和个性化等特点,受到了广大用户的青睐。然而,如何实现个性化推荐,提高用户的学习体验,成为教育在线直播平台面临的一大挑战。本文将从以下几个方面探讨教育在线直播平台如何实现个性化推荐。
一、数据收集与分析
用户行为数据:教育在线直播平台需要收集用户在平台上的浏览、搜索、购买、观看等行为数据,了解用户的学习兴趣、需求和学习习惯。
用户画像:通过对用户行为数据的分析,构建用户画像,包括用户的基本信息、学习背景、兴趣爱好、学习目标等。
课程内容数据:收集平台上的课程内容,包括课程类型、难度、时长、主讲人、评价等,为个性化推荐提供数据基础。
二、推荐算法
协同过滤:通过分析用户之间的相似度,为用户提供相似用户喜欢的课程推荐。协同过滤分为基于用户的协同过滤和基于物品的协同过滤。
内容推荐:根据用户画像和课程内容数据,分析用户兴趣,为用户推荐相关课程。内容推荐可以分为基于关键词的推荐和基于内容的推荐。
深度学习:利用深度学习技术,如卷积神经网络(CNN)、循环神经网络(RNN)等,挖掘用户行为数据中的潜在特征,提高推荐准确率。
三、个性化推荐策略
动态推荐:根据用户实时行为数据,动态调整推荐内容,确保用户始终获得感兴趣的课程。
多维度推荐:结合用户画像、课程内容、用户行为等多维度数据,进行综合推荐,提高推荐质量。
长期推荐:通过分析用户长期学习数据,了解用户学习兴趣变化,为用户提供持续的学习支持。
个性化推荐策略优化:根据用户反馈和平台数据,不断优化推荐算法和策略,提高用户满意度。
四、技术保障
数据安全:确保用户数据安全,防止数据泄露和滥用。
系统稳定性:保证平台在高峰时段的稳定运行,确保用户正常使用。
算法优化:不断优化推荐算法,提高推荐准确率和用户体验。
技术迭代:紧跟技术发展趋势,引入新技术,提升平台竞争力。
五、案例分析
以某知名教育在线直播平台为例,该平台通过以下措施实现个性化推荐:
用户行为数据收集:收集用户在平台上的浏览、搜索、购买、观看等行为数据。
用户画像构建:分析用户数据,构建用户画像,包括用户的基本信息、学习背景、兴趣爱好、学习目标等。
课程内容数据收集:收集平台上的课程内容,包括课程类型、难度、时长、主讲人、评价等。
推荐算法:采用协同过滤、内容推荐和深度学习等技术,为用户推荐相关课程。
个性化推荐策略:结合用户画像、课程内容、用户行为等多维度数据,进行综合推荐。
技术保障:确保数据安全、系统稳定、算法优化和技术迭代。
通过以上措施,该教育在线直播平台实现了个性化推荐,用户满意度得到显著提升。
总之,教育在线直播平台实现个性化推荐需要从数据收集与分析、推荐算法、个性化推荐策略、技术保障等多个方面入手。只有不断优化和改进,才能为用户提供更好的学习体验,推动在线教育行业的发展。
猜你喜欢:IM即时通讯